Arimatsu Narumi Shibori is a general term for cotton shibori from the Arimatsu and Narumi areas of Nagoya City, Aichi Prefecture. It is certified as a "Traditional Craft Product" and is popular for its variety of shibori types, techniques, ease of wear, and coolness. Furthermore, Arimatsu Narumi Shibori can be worn not only as a yukata but also as a single-layered kimono by wearing a long undergarment underneath, allowing it to be worn for a long period. The period for wearing a single-layered (hitoe) kimono is generally considered to be June and September, but in recent years, due to the effects of global warming, people are focusing on how they feel, and some people wear them from late April to mid-October. Single-layered kimonos during this period are characterized by their light and airy feel, making them easy to adapt to changes in temperature. Also, it can be easily washed at home. (Hand washing recommended, use a net for washing machine) After washing, please do not iron it. The three-dimensional effect of the shibori will be lost. Wash and wear is OK❣️ Easy to care for.
